FHAUX vs. SMGIX
Compare and contrast key facts about Fidelity Freedom Blend 2025 Fund (FHAUX) and Columbia Contrarian Core Fund (SMGIX).
FHAUX is managed by Fidelity. It was launched on Aug 31, 2018. SMGIX is managed by Columbia Threadneedle. It was launched on Dec 14, 1992.

Correlation
The correlation between FHAUX and SMGIX is 0.88,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

FHAUX vs. SMGIX - Expense Ratio Comparison
FHAUX has a 0.45% expense ratio, which is lower than SMGIX's 0.75% expense ratio.

Dividends
FHAUX vs. SMGIX - Dividend Comparison
FHAUX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 2.15%, more than SMGIX's 0.57% yield.
TTM |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| 2014 |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
FHAUX Fidelity Freedom Blend 2025 Fund | 2.15% | 2.23% | 2.20% | 2.91% | 2.37% | 1.18% | 1.64% | 1.39%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% |
SMGIX Columbia Contrarian Core Fund | 0.57% | 0.60% | 0.58% | 0.57% | 0.49% | 0.78% | 1.08% | 1.35% | 0.95% | 0.91% | 2.86% | 0.74% |

Volatility
FHAUX vs. SMGIX -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Fidelity Freedom Blend 2025 Fund (FHAUX) is 2.05%, while Columbia Contrarian Core Fund (SMGIX) has a volatility of 2.95%. This indicates that FHAUX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than SMGIX based on this measure.
